原文:Transactional超时时间控制与mysql事务超时时间

项目使用的是spring mybatis mysql,今天,我需要把处理一个业务就是,当用户出金失败时,事务能够回滚,同时减少用户的等待时间,因为我发现当处理失败时,用户需要等上 分钟以上的时间,这是不合理的。那么经过一系列的调查发现:spring的事务超时 使用Java注解方式 和mysql InnoDB事务超时是相互关联的。 在一个需要进行事务回滚的方法上加入 Transactional的事 ...

2017-12-17 11:20 0 1702 推荐指数:

查看详情

OpenFeign的超时时间控制

OpenFeign 底层是ribbon 。 OpenFeign的超时时间控制 OpenFeign 客户端默认等待1秒钟,但是如果服务端业务超过1秒,则会报错。为了避免这样的情况,我们需要设置feign客户端的超时控制。 办法:由于OpenFeign 底层是ribbon 。所以超时控制 ...

Tue May 11 22:16:00 CST 2021 0 3118
Nginx的各种超时时间

Syntax: client_header_timeout time; Default: client_header_timeout 60s; ...

Sat Jan 11 19:28:00 CST 2020 0 10425
线程池中如何控制超时时间?

线程池构造方法不能控制任务的超时时间, java.util.concurrent.ThreadPoolExecutor#ThreadPoolExecutor(int, int, long, java.util.concurrent.TimeUnit ...

Tue Aug 21 19:44:00 CST 2018 0 6713
Tuxedo 超时时间控制(转贴)

以下是转贴: TUXEDO超时控制全功略 摘要:  本《功略》集中了TUXEDO应用中,可能涉及到的所有时间参数,并分别对其进行详细描述,不但对其出处、取值等基本属性进行查证,而且,通过分 ...

Wed Oct 26 02:11:00 CST 2016 0 2428
MYSQL的数据连接超时时间设置

大规模多线程操作事务的时候,有时候打开一个链接,会进行等待,这时候如果数据库的超时时间设置的过短,就可能会出现,数据链接自动被释放,当然设置过大也不好,慢SQL或其他因素引起的链接过长,导致整个系统被拖慢,甚至挂掉。 SO,适当的设置超时时间。 网上查了很多资料,大多数解决方案都写的太复杂 ...

Sun Aug 20 05:11:00 CST 2017 0 2171
MYSQL的数据连接超时时间设置

大规模多线程操作事务的时候,有时候打开一个链接,会进行等待,这时候如果数据库的超时时间设置的过短,就可能会出现,数据链接自动被释放,当然设置过大也不好,慢SQL或其他因素引起的链接过长,导致整个系统被拖慢,甚至挂掉。SO,适当的设置超时时间。设置方法: SHOW GLOBAL ...

Fri Feb 24 01:51:00 CST 2017 0 33640
mysql会话超时时间设置

interactive_timeout:服务器关闭交互式连接前等待活动的秒数。交互式客户端定义为在mysql_real_connect()中使用CLIENT_INTERACTIVE选项的客户端。又见wait_timeout wait_timeout:服务器关闭非交互连接之前等待活动的秒数 ...

Mon Feb 13 04:00:00 CST 2017 0 9504
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M